Nashville Americans (SOU) (1885–1886), Nashville Blues (SOU) (1887), Nashville Tigers (SOU) (1893–1894), Nashville Seraphs (SOU) (1895), Nashville Centennials (CL) (1897), Nashville Vols (SA) (1901–1961), Nashville Vols (SAL) (1963)

Sulphur Dell is a former minor league baseball park in Nashville, Tennessee. Originally known as Athletic Park, it was used for baseball for nearly 100 years, from 1870 to 1963. From 1901 to 1963, it was the home of the Nashville Vols minor league team. The ballpark, demolished in 1969, was located in the block bounded by present day Jackson Street, Fourth Avenue, Harrison Street, and Fifth Avenue. It is also the site of a new ballpark, First Tennessee Park, being built for the Nashville Sounds and scheduled to open in 2015.
